Good advise from 100+ years ago...
"It’s unwise to pay too much, but it’s worse to pay too little.When you pay too
much, you lose a little money – that is all.When you pay too little, you
sometimes lose everything; because the thing you bought was incapable of doing
the job it was bought to do.The common law of business balance prohibits
paying a little and getting a lot.It cannot be done.If you deal with the lowest
bidder, it is well to add something for the risk you run; and if you do that you
will have enough to pay for something better."– John Ruskin (1819-1900)

Important Things Planning a Room Addition
A lot of people think that a contractor is the first person to contact when they
want to do something like this. In reality you should contact an architect.
An architect will help you design your addition and drawn up the plans.
Then you will need to get in contact with a licenced general contractor. The contractor you chose will then take the plans to have them approved and pull all needed permits.
Now, some smaller jobs like patio covers, window replacements, decks, or smaller kitchen and bath remodels do not normally need plans (but in most cases a permit will need to be pulled).

Energy Efficient Window Replacements
You may be entitled to energy efficiency incentives from the federal government when you install energy efficient window replacements, as well as your local utility company. For example, you may be entitled to a federal tax credit equal to 10% of your cost. Keep your window replacement receipts, and when completing your 2007 income taxes look for the IRS home improvements tax credit Form 5695.
